Current version: 1.0, last update: 7 years ago
First release : 29 Jun 2017
App size: 207.46 Mb
The Set, a refurbishment of the infamous film studio offers a fresh take on contemporary London living, bringing this historic building into the 21st century. All within one of south west London’s most desirable and vibrant neighbourhoods.